This magnetic sensor (1) is provided with: a magnetic field detection element (7) that detects a magnetic field generated by a magnet (2) that rotates about a central axis (C); and a substrate (10) having a first surface (P1) and a second surface (P2) which is a back surface of the first surface, the second surface (P2) including a first inclined surface (PK1) inclined with respect to the first surface. The magnetic field detection element (7) is provided along the first inclined surface. The magnets (2) are arranged at intervals from the central axis (C), and the polarities of the magnets (2) are alternately changed along the circumferential direction of the central axis. The first surface is substantially parallel to the central axis (C), and the first inclined surface is inclined at an average angle (theta) with respect to the first surface. In a plane orthogonal to the central axis (C), the magnetic field intensity at the installation position of the magnetic field detection element changes with the rotation of the magnet (2), and when the ratio of the maximum value to the minimum value of the magnetic field intensity in the plane is set as MFR, (1/Ks) * 0.8 < = MFR < = (1/Ks) * 1.2 (where Ks = sin [theta]) is defined as (1/Ks) * 0.8 < = MFR < = (1/Ks) * 1.2 (where Ks = sin [theta]).
